Nosewheel issue with P2ATC Trial & X-plane 11

Recommended Posts

I downloaded the trial version of P2ATC 2 days ago and loaded XPUIPC Version 2.0.5.9 64 bit. Now when I run X-plane 11, all the planes have no nosewheel steering capabilities. I have run Better Pushback for several months with no issues, but I thought I read somewhere that the XPUIPC and BPB may not work well together. I went into X-plane 11 setup and set a keyboard command for nosewheel, but that does not appear to work either when P2ATC is connected. Any thoughts on why nosewheel would be disabled when trying to run P2ATC?

The only possible interaction of P2A with BPB that I can think of would be if you set one of the hot keys in P2A to a key you have set in X-Plane or BPB for a different purpose, like disconnecting nosewheel steering.

Thx... I am using the default key commands in all three programs at this time. I have not hooked up my JoyStk or Rudders in a while and all programs are showing default configs being used. X-P11 however does not show a keyboard key assigned for nosewheel toggle. I tried adding one but it would not work when I had XPUIPC placed in the Plugins and using P2A.  I like the P2A program but need to get this corrected. I may try reloading X-plane. When I clear preferences and take XPUIPC back out of plugins, everything works correctly.
